Job Description

We are committed to the Working in Partnership with ASDA and our mission is to provide them safe, compliant & well-maintained stores by exceeding their expectations – every day. We are looking for motivated and enthusiastic Maintenance Assistants to join our Facilities Management Team.

Hours Per Week- 16 hours a week, can be worked between Monday and Friday, over a 3 day or 5 day pattern. Example below.

Monday – 08:00 – 12:00 Tuesday – 08:00 – 11:00 Wednesday – 08:00 – 11:00 Thursday – 08:00 – 11:00 Friday – 08:00 – 11:00

What you’ll be doing:  

Our Maintenance Assistant are responsible for carrying out minor general / fabric maintenance and business support tasks as well as PPM’s and general reactive tasks across a number of stores.

Reporting to the Multi-Site Technician, suitable training will be given, as and when required, to achieve competency and the ability to complete the following tasks (not an inclusive list):

  • Weekly & monthly planned maintenance tasks as scheduled (fire alarm call point tests / water temperature checks, shower spray head clean and chlorination etc.).
  • Carry out weekly store defrost programme
  • Minor building fabric repairs
  • Minor decorating tasks
  • Minor plumbing tasks / repairs
  • Minor Joinery tasks / repairs
  • Minor general ad-hoc tasks
  • All completed within our Health, Safety & Environmental policies
